3 Create a safe distance: EMF radiation diminishes significantly with distance, so creating a safe distance between yourself and electronic devices can help reduce your exposure protect from emf. For example, use a headset or speakerphone when talking on your cell phone to keep the device away from your head Sit farther away from your computer monitor and avoid placing your laptop directly on your lap to minimize exposure.

7 Opt for wired connections: Whenever possible, opt for wired connections instead of wireless ones to reduce your exposure to EMF radiation Use Ethernet cables to connect your devices to the internet instead of relying on Wi-Fi, and consider using a wired headset for phone calls instead of holding your cell phone directly to your ear.
